    ASBURY PARK: Crust & Crumble Pizzeria & Bakery is a fun restaurant right across from Wesley Lake and leashed-dogs are allowed to eat at the outdoor patio! The menu is Italian-style, but with a fun twist! They have a traditional menu and a separate menu with a nice selection of vegan options. We couldn't resist indulging in a fat sandwich and fries! It was so delicious! You can order inside, so have somebody watch the pup outside, and then the friendly staff will bring it out to you take-out style. They also have specials throughout the week including: $12 large pizza Mondays $10 lunch combos Mondays-Fridays 10% off vegan menu on Wednesdays A unique thing about this place is that it is part of the Shoppes At The Arcade, which is an indoor, dog friendly, multi-level shopping complex! An interesting place to walk around and find cool things! Paws Pet Boutique is in there too! Look for the golden pizza in any of the shops and if you find it, you win a large pizza!

    Ask the Community - Crust & Crumble

    Do they have gluten free desserts?

    Are you open on Easter?

    Sorry. We will be closed Easter Sunday and Monday

    Do they take reservations?

    Sorry. We don’t

    Are you BYOB?

    Yes beer and wine. Also Lush, liquor store is just around the corner on Cookman. Thanks

    If I'm remembering correctly, the owners are cool with diners having their dogs with them at the outside tables. Is that true?

    Yes No problem.
